0% encontró este documento útil (0 votos)
10 vistas

Arduino

material sobre mantenimiento de equipos de computoy electronica basica

Cargado por

rigo
Derechos de autor
© © All Rights Reserved
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
0% encontró este documento útil (0 votos)
10 vistas

Arduino

material sobre mantenimiento de equipos de computoy electronica basica

Cargado por

rigo
Derechos de autor
© © All Rights Reserved
Formatos disponibles
Descarga como PDF, TXT o lee en línea desde Scribd
Está en la página 1/ 47

Programación de Computadoras

Es el proceso de diseñar, probar,


depurar organizar y estructurar una
serie de órdenes o instrucciones por
medio de un algoritmo a ciertas
acciones en el ordenador.
Un lenguaje de programación es un idioma diseñado para el
desarrollo de software

Lenguajes de bajo nivel. Diseñados para un determinado hardware :


Lenguaje ensamblador
Lenguajes de alto nivel. Se trata de lenguajes de programación que aspiran
a ser un lenguaje más universal
C++,Java, Perl,PHP, Python, C#
Lenguajes de nivel medio. lenguajes de programación que se ubican en un
punto medio entre los dos anteriores: C, Fortran, Lisp.
Arduino se programa en el lenguaje de alto nivel C/C++ y
generalmente tiene los siguiente componentes para elaborar el
algoritmo:

Inicializar una variable


Estructuras
Variables
Operadores matemáticos, lógicos y
booleanos
Estructuras de control (Condicionales
y ciclos)
Funciones
Inicializar una variable

Asignarlas algún valor, ya sea de tipo numérico, lógico o de otro tipo,


Todas las variables deben ser Inicializadas antes de su uso.

Tipo dato
Int: Valores números enteros
Float: Valores decimales
Boolean: Valores true o falso
Long: Entero largo -2,147,483,648 to 2,147,483,647.

int led=12;
.
Son dos funciones principales que debe tener todo programa en
Arduino:

Esta función llama a los pines de entrada y salida a


inicializar el programa.
la función no devuelve ningún valor.

Esta función da las ordenes o instrucciones para


hacer funcionar el programa.
PintMode() Asigna el modo de trabajo a un pin
INPUT: Entrada
OUTPUT: Salida

digitalWrite() Asigna el valor o estado a un pin en arduino.


HIGH: alta
LOW: baja

Delay() Asigna un temporizador al led de arduino


sim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ación
simulación

También podría gustarte